Beech C35 N5946C — Engine Failure, Outdated Airport data and Delayed Diversion

The Flight & Context

On August 16, 2015, a Beech C35, N5946C, was operating an on-demand air taxi flight from Westhampton Beach toward Morristown, New Jersey. The commercial pilot and one passenger were aboard. The pilot was fatally injured and the passenger survived with serious injuries.

Engine Failure

At about 6,500 feet, the passenger heard a loud pop, saw a flicker near the engine and smelled oil. The engine sputtered and lost power. The pilot attempted a restart and reported the problem to ATC, but did not declare an emergency.

The Diversion Problem

The controller provided several nearby airport options. The pilot determined that Republic Airport was closest but believed he lacked sufficient altitude to reach it. The controller then directed the pilot toward Bethpage Airport, which remained displayed on the controller’s radar video map even though the airport had been closed for years and the runway no longer existed.

The pilot repeatedly reported that he could not see the runway. The controller continued providing headings and distances based on the outdated map. The pilot eventually lost the opportunity to reach a suitable runway and the aircraft struck a railroad grade-crossing cantilever arm before coming to rest on railroad tracks.

The Investigation

The NTSB found that the engine crankshaft failed at the No. 2 main journal after bearing heat damage, bearing shift and fretting. The investigation also found that the FAA did not require periodic validation of radar video maps and had no systemwide procedure ensuring that nonoperational airports were removed from those displays at the time.

Toxicology detected amphetamine and other substances. The NTSB concluded that the amphetamine level indicated likely abuse and that the combination of drug use and underlying medical conditions likely impaired psychomotor functioning and decision-making, contributing to the delayed response after the engine failure.

Probable Cause

The NTSB determined that the probable cause was the pilot’s improper decision to delay turning toward a suitable runway after recognizing the engine failure, together with the controller’s provision of erroneous emergency diversion information. Contributing factors included FAA radar-video-map validation shortcomings, the engine crankshaft failure and pilot impairment.

Key Takeaways / Lessons Learned

Emergency information is only as reliable as the system that supplies it. A controller can provide accurate headings to an airport that exists on a display while the physical runway has already disappeared. For pilots, an immediate turn toward a verified reachable landing site preserves options; for organizations, navigation and controller data must be maintained as safety-critical information.

The Engine Fails at 6,500 Feet

While cruising at roughly 6,500 feet, the passenger heard a loud pop, saw a flicker of light near the engine, and smelled oil. The engine began to sputter and lost power. The pilot attempted to restart it. It stayed dead.

He notified air traffic control but did not declare an emergency — a choice that would matter later in how the situation was handled.

Vectored Toward a Runway That No Longer Existed

LaGuardia departure control worked to guide the pilot toward the nearest usable airport. The first option, Republic Airport in Farmingdale, was out of reach — the pilot determined he lacked sufficient altitude to glide there. The controller then directed him toward Bethpage Airport, believing it was operational.

It was not. Bethpage Airport had closed years earlier and had been replaced by industrial buildings. The controller's radar video map — the display used to identify airports and terrain — still showed it as an active field. There was no FAA requirement at the time for periodic review of that map data to remove closed airports.

A Runway That Could Not Be Found, Because It Was Not There

The pilot searched for the runway he had been vectored toward. He could not locate it, because the airport itself was gone. With the engine dead, the airplane continued descending over the residential area that now stood where Bethpage's runways once were.

A Railroad Crossing, Not a Runway

The aircraft ultimately struck a railroad grade-crossing cantilever arm before coming down on the tracks. The pilot was killed. His passenger survived with serious injuries.

What the Engine Showed

Examination attributed the power loss to a fractured crankshaft, caused by heat damage and a bearing shift at the No. 2 main journal — a mechanical failure independent of the outdated airport data that shaped what happened next.

A Second Factor the NTSB Would Not Ignore

Toxicology testing found the pilot had used amphetamines, at levels indicating significant impairment, compounded by underlying medical conditions. The investigation treated this as a contributing factor alongside the mechanical failure and the ATC data error — not a single cause, but one link among several.

A Procedural Fix, After the Fact

Following the accident, the FAA revised its procedures to ensure closed airports are promptly removed from radar video maps, intended to prevent controllers from directing another pilot toward a runway that no longer exists.
